This is a step in the right direction.  Last year I sowed all my seeds directly into the soil.  About two weeks later 6 inches of snow fell and decimated all my melons and cuc’s…  I had the grow light setup in the 3 season room over winter to hold my Bonsai Tree, Snap Dragons, Aloe and a few others from last summer.  This year I am planning on more than doubling my planting space so some of this stuff had to be started inside. Last years plot…  takes quite a bit of shade. I will hold our lettuce here again this year but I’m establishing a plot about twice its size out toward the rear center of the yard to cash in on pure, unadulterated Sunshine…  this has some third year asparagus which will be ripe for the grill mid-summer and hopefully a Loganberry will return that was begun last year.
